Pride had hell of exciting fights. Pride rules allowed head kicks and knees to a downed opponent, but Pride disallowed walking away from a downed opponent as a method of getting him to stand up, which the UFC allows to advantage the standing fighter. In Pride you HAD to engage a downed opponent.

Every fighter now has good takedown and grappling defense because it taught systematically in the mma gyms now,even if that fighter is not a grappler whatsoever they mostly have good takedown and grappling defense that makes it harder for most grappling based fighters.And another thing not really talked about is the top strikers in every division tend to be very big and tall for their weight class good luck getting your arms around them with a good grip for leverage much less taking them down.
